基于iBeacons的室內(nèi)定位方法的設(shè)計與實現(xiàn)
發(fā)布時間:2017-04-03 03:12
本文關(guān)鍵詞:基于iBeacons的室內(nèi)定位方法的設(shè)計與實現(xiàn),,由筆耕文化傳播整理發(fā)布。
【摘要】:隨著時代的發(fā)展,在復(fù)雜的室內(nèi)環(huán)境中,人們對于對自身或相關(guān)物品的精確定位的需求日益增加,我們常常需要確定移動終端或其使用者在室內(nèi)的位置。而本文正是基于iBeacons節(jié)點設(shè)計并實現(xiàn)一種適用于室內(nèi)復(fù)雜環(huán)境的精確定位算法。本文的工作主要體現(xiàn)在以下三個方面:首先,本文以測距和非測距為切入點分析和研究了常用的室內(nèi)定位算法,并從中找出適用于大型商場、超市、機場等環(huán)境并以移動設(shè)備作為定位載體的方法,即定位效果好、安全性強、可靠性高、復(fù)雜度低的室內(nèi)定位方法。然后,本文針對常用的室內(nèi)定位方法存在的問題,比如說安全性得不到保障與定位方法可靠性不高,結(jié)合iBeacons節(jié)點的特性設(shè)計一種適用于復(fù)雜室內(nèi)環(huán)境的可靠定位算法,即基于iBeacons節(jié)點的RSSI測距的二次加權(quán)質(zhì)心算法。本文根據(jù)實驗環(huán)境,建立RSSI測距模型,統(tǒng)計實驗數(shù)據(jù),對模型進(jìn)行誤差補償。在此基礎(chǔ)上本文對普通的四邊測量算法做出改進(jìn),根據(jù)iBeacons節(jié)點的部署特點設(shè)計二次加權(quán)質(zhì)心算法,并使用Matlab工具對算法進(jìn)行仿真和定位效果的評價。最后,本文通過具體的軟件實現(xiàn)來評價算法的可行性與可用性,實現(xiàn)的系統(tǒng)包括客戶定位端與節(jié)點控制端,定位端主要實現(xiàn)基本的靜態(tài)定位功能,并利用手機傳感器實現(xiàn)的用戶的移動軌跡判斷;節(jié)點控制端主要實現(xiàn)節(jié)點的控制功能,方便相關(guān)工作人員對節(jié)點進(jìn)行布置與修改。相較于室外定位,室內(nèi)定位由于定位環(huán)境相對復(fù)雜等原因還無法提供一種或多種行而有效的解決方案,因此室內(nèi)定位的研究與完善是一項任重道遠(yuǎn)的工作。
【關(guān)鍵詞】:室內(nèi)定位 iBeacons節(jié)點 RSSI測距 質(zhì)心算法
【學(xué)位授予單位】:大連理工大學(xué)
【學(xué)位級別】:碩士
【學(xué)位授予年份】:2015
【分類號】:TN925
【目錄】:
- 摘要4-5
- Abstract5-8
- 1 緒論8-14
- 1.1 室內(nèi)定位的研究背景8-9
- 1.2 室內(nèi)定位的特點9
- 1.3 室內(nèi)定位的國內(nèi)外研究現(xiàn)狀9-11
- 1.4 課題相關(guān)技術(shù)11-13
- 1.5 論文的創(chuàng)新點13-14
- 2 基于iBeacons的室內(nèi)定位算法的研究與設(shè)計14-29
- 2.1 室內(nèi)定位算法研究14-17
- 2.1.1 基于非測距的定位算法分析14-17
- 2.1.2 基于測距的定位算法分析17
- 2.2 基于RSSI測距定位算法的設(shè)計17-26
- 2.2.1 測距模型的建立18-20
- 2.2.2 測距模型的優(yōu)化20-21
- 2.2.3 四邊測量算法的優(yōu)化21-26
- 2.3 實驗仿真與誤差分析26-29
- 2.3.1 實驗仿真26
- 2.3.2 定位誤差比較26-27
- 2.3.3 算法可靠性分析27-29
- 3 室內(nèi)定位系統(tǒng)的設(shè)計29-39
- 3.1 需求分析29-32
- 3.1.1 軟件功能需求29
- 3.1.2 軟件功能層次設(shè)計29-30
- 3.1.3 軟件用例設(shè)計30-32
- 3.2 模塊設(shè)計32-34
- 3.2.1 節(jié)點信息控制系統(tǒng)模塊設(shè)計32-33
- 3.2.2 室內(nèi)定位系統(tǒng)模塊設(shè)計33-34
- 3.3 方法設(shè)計34-37
- 3.3.1 節(jié)點信息控制方法34-35
- 3.3.2 用戶當(dāng)前位置定位方法35
- 3.3.3 用戶運動軌跡定位方法35-36
- 3.3.4 用戶搜索與信息推送方法36-37
- 3.4 界面設(shè)計37-39
- 3.4.1 節(jié)點信息控制系統(tǒng)界面設(shè)計37-38
- 3.4.2 室內(nèi)定位系統(tǒng)界面設(shè)計38-39
- 4 室內(nèi)定位系統(tǒng)實現(xiàn)39-49
- 4.1 節(jié)點信息控制系統(tǒng)的實現(xiàn)39-42
- 4.1.1 DeviceScanActivity類實現(xiàn)39-40
- 4.1.2 DeviceControlActivity類實現(xiàn)40-41
- 4.1.3 BluetoothLeService類實現(xiàn)41-42
- 4.2 用戶靜態(tài)定位實現(xiàn)42-44
- 4.2.1 節(jié)點信號掃描獲取RSSI實現(xiàn)42-43
- 4.2.2 計算未知節(jié)點坐標(biāo)實現(xiàn)43-44
- 4.2.3 繪制節(jié)點坐標(biāo)實現(xiàn)44
- 4.3 用戶移動軌跡判斷實現(xiàn)44-47
- 4.3.1 用戶移動方向判斷實現(xiàn)44-46
- 4.3.2 用戶移動步數(shù)判斷實現(xiàn)46-47
- 4.4 點位搜索與信息推送實現(xiàn)47-49
- 4.4.1 點位搜索實現(xiàn)47
- 4.4.2 信息推送實現(xiàn)47-49
- 5 室內(nèi)定位系統(tǒng)測試及定位性能分析49-54
- 5.1 測試方案概述49
- 5.2 系統(tǒng)測試過程及結(jié)果49-54
- 5.2.1 節(jié)點信息控制程序測試49-50
- 5.2.2 室內(nèi)定位程序測試50-52
- 5.2.3 定位精度分析52-54
- 結(jié)論54-55
- 參考文獻(xiàn)55-57
- 攻讀碩士學(xué)位期間發(fā)表學(xué)術(shù)論文情況57-58
- 致謝58-59
【參考文獻(xiàn)】
中國期刊全文數(shù)據(jù)庫 前1條
1 黃曉利;王福豹;段渭軍;楊躍;;無線傳感器網(wǎng)絡(luò)TDOA測距誤差分析與校正[J];計算機測量與控制;2008年07期
本文關(guān)鍵詞:基于iBeacons的室內(nèi)定位方法的設(shè)計與實現(xiàn),由筆耕文化傳播整理發(fā)布。
本文編號:283625
本文鏈接:http://sikaile.net/kejilunwen/wltx/283625.html
最近更新
教材專著